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(180°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. In a mixing bowl, cream together the butter and powdered sugar until light and fluffy.
3. Add the vanilla extract and mix well. Gradually incorporate the flour and salt into the mixture until a dough forms.
4. Gently fold in the chocolate chips until evenly distributed throughout the dough.
5. Shape the dough into small balls and place them on the prepared baking sheet.
6. Bake for 12-15 minutes or until the edges are golden brown. Remove from the oven and let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
7. Once cooled, dust the cookies with powdered sugar for a snowy effect. Enjoy these delightful treats with a glass of milk or your favorite hot beverage.
Expert Tips for Success
To ensure the perfect texture, avoid overmixing the dough once the flour is added. Overmixing can result in tough cookies rather than the desired tender crumb.
For an extra burst of flavor, consider adding a pinch of cinnamon or nutmeg to the dough. These warm spices complement the chocolate chips beautifully and add a touch of complexity to the cookies.
For uniform cookies, use a cookie scoop or spoon to portion out the dough. This not only ensures consistent size but also helps the cookies bake evenly.
Store any leftover c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. You can also freeze the cookies for longer storage – just thaw them at room temperature before serving.

FAQs
Q: Can I freeze the cookie dough for later use?
A: Yes, you can freeze the cookie dough by shaping it into balls and placing them on a baking sheet. Once frozen, transfer the dough balls to a freezer-safe bag or container. When ready to bake, simply thaw the dough in the refrigerator and proceed with baking as usual.
Q: How can I prevent my cookies from spreading too much in the oven?
A: Chilling the dough before baking can help prevent excessive spreading. Simply refrigerate the dough for about 30 minutes to firm it up before shaping and baking the cookies.
Q: Can I substitute margarine for butter in this recipe?
A: While butter is recommended for its flavor and texture, you can use margarine as a substitute. Just be aware that the final result may differ slightly in taste and texture.

Chocolate Chip Snowball Cookies
Delight in the crispy exterior and soft, melt-in-your-mouth center of these Chocolate Chip Snowball Cookies. With a harmonious blend of flavors and textures, these cookies are perfect for any occasion, from cozy gatherings to festive celebrations.
Ingredients
-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 cup unsalted butter
- 1 cup powdered sugar
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1/4 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up chocolate chips
Directions
-
Preheat your oven to 350°F (180°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
-
In a mixing bowl, cream together the butter and powdered sugar until light and fluffy.
-
Add the vanilla extract and mix well. Gradually incorporate the flour and salt into the mixture until a dough forms.
-
Gently fold in the chocolate chips until evenly distributed throughout the dough.
-
Shape the dough into small balls and place them on the prepared baking sheet.
-
Bake for 12-15 minutes or until the edges are golden brown. Remove from the oven and let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for a few min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
-
Once cooled, dust the cookies with powdered sugar for a snowy effect. Enjoy these delightful treats with a glass of milk or your favorite hot beverage.
